Understanding the Importance of Proper Watering

Proper watering is crucial for the well-being of your garden. Water helps plants absorb nutrients from the soil, regulates their temperature, and maintains their structure. However, the amount and frequency of watering depend on several factors, including the type of plants, soil composition, climate, and weather conditions. It’s a delicate balance; too little water can lead to dehydration, while too much can cause root rot and other serious problems.

The Dangers of Overwatering

Overwatering is a common mistake that can have severe consequences for your garden. Some of the most significant risks include:

  • Root rot: Excessive water can cause roots to rot, preventing them from absorbing nutrients and water.
  • Nutrient deficiency: Waterlogged soil can lead to nutrient deficiencies as the nutrients are washed away.
  • Reduced oxygen: Overwatering can reduce the oxygen in the soil, which is necessary for healthy root growth.
  • Increased susceptibility to diseases: Excess moisture can make plants more susceptible to fungal and bacterial diseases.
  • Soil erosion: Too much water can erode the soil, leading to loss of topsoil and nutrients.

Causes of Overwatering

Several factors can contribute to overwatering. These include inadequate drainage, poor soil quality, and inappropriate watering techniques. For instance, if your garden bed has poor drainage, water may accumulate and cause waterlogging. Similarly, if the soil lacks organic matter, it may not be able to absorb and retain water effectively, leading to runoff and potential overwatering.

Prevention Strategies

Preventing overwatering requires a combination of proper gardening practices, awareness of your garden’s specific needs, and sometimes, a bit of trial and error. Here are some effective strategies to avoid overwatering your garden bed:

Assess Your Soil

Understanding your soil type and its water-holding capacity is crucial. Soil can be broadly classified into three types: sandy, clay, and loam. Sandy soils drain quickly and may require more frequent watering, while clay soils retain water and may need less frequent watering. Loam soils, which are a mix of clay, silt, and sand, generally have good water-holding capacity and drainage.

Improve Soil Quality

Adding organic matter like compost or manure can significantly improve your soil’s water-holding capacity and drainage. Organic matter helps to break up clay soils and improves the structure of sandy soils, making them more conducive to healthy plant growth.

Implement Efficient Watering Techniques

The way you water your garden can also impact the risk of overwatering. Drip irrigation and soaker hoses are efficient methods as they deliver water directly to the roots of the plants, reducing runoff and evaporation. Additionally, watering in the early morning or evening can help reduce evaporation and allow plants to absorb water more efficiently.

Monitor and Adjust

Lastly, regular monitoring and adjustment of your watering schedule are key to preventing overwatering. Check the soil moisture by inserting your finger into the soil up to the knuckle. If the soil feels dry, it’s time to water. If it’s already moist, you can wait another day or two before watering again.

Tools and Technologies for Smart Watering

In recent years, several tools and technologies have emerged to help gardeners water their plants more efficiently. These include soil moisture sensors, smart watering controllers, and mobile apps that can monitor soil conditions and provide personalized watering recommendations. While these tools can be beneficial, it’s essential to understand their limitations and use them in conjunction with traditional gardening knowledge.

Soil Moisture Sensors

Soil moisture sensors are devices that measure the moisture levels in the soil. They can be particularly useful for gardeners who are new to gardening or have large gardens where monitoring soil moisture manually can be challenging. These sensors can provide real-time data on soil moisture levels, allowing gardeners to adjust their watering schedules accordingly.

Smart Watering Controllers

Smart watering controllers are devices that can automatically adjust watering schedules based on weather forecasts, soil type, and plant water requirements. They can be programmed to skip watering during rainy weather or adjust the watering duration based on the weather forecast, helping to prevent overwatering.

What are the common signs of overwatering in a garden bed?

Overwatering can be detrimental to the health of plants in a garden bed, and it is essential to recognize the signs to take corrective action. The most common signs of overwatering include yellowing or droopy leaves, slow growth, and soft, mushy stems. Additionally, if the soil feels waterlogged or spongy, it may be a sign that the garden bed is receiving too much water. It is also important to check for any standing water on the surface of the soil, as this can be a clear indication of overwatering.

If left unchecked, overwatering can lead to root rot, which can be fatal to plants. Regular monitoring of the garden bed can help identify these signs early on, allowing for prompt action to be taken to prevent further damage. It is also crucial to inspect the soil moisture by inserting a finger into the soil up to the knuckle, which can help determine if the soil is dry, moist, or waterlogged. By being aware of these common signs, gardeners can take proactive steps to prevent overwatering and ensure the optimal health of their plants.

How can I determine the right amount of water for my garden bed?

Determining the right amount of water for a garden bed depends on several factors, including the type of plants, soil composition, climate, and weather conditions. As a general rule, most plants require about 1-2 inches of water per week, either from rainfall or irrigation. However, this can vary depending on the specific needs of the plants and the local climate. It is essential to research the specific watering needs of each plant species in the garden bed to ensure they receive the right amount of moisture.

To determine the right amount of water, gardeners can use a combination of methods, including checking the soil moisture, monitoring the weather forecast, and using a rain gauge to measure rainfall. It is also important to consider the soil composition, as sandy soils tend to drain quickly, while clay soils retain more water. By taking these factors into account and using a thoughtful approach to watering, gardeners can ensure their plants receive the right amount of moisture to thrive, while minimizing the risk of overwatering.

How can I improve drainage in my garden bed to prevent overwatering?

Improving drainage in a garden bed is essential to prevent overwatering and ensure the optimal health of plants. One effective way to improve drainage is to add organic matter such as compost or well-rotted manure to the soil. This can help break up heavy clay soils and improve the structure of sandy soils, allowing water to drain more efficiently. Additionally, gardeners can install a drainage system, such as a French drain, to redirect excess water away from the garden bed.

Another effective way to improve drainage is to use raised beds or mounds, which can help elevate the soil above the surrounding area, allowing excess water to drain away. It is also essential to avoid compacting the soil, as this can prevent water from draining properly. Gardeners can achieve this by avoiding walking on the soil and using mulch or wood chips to cover the surface. By implementing these strategies, gardeners can improve drainage in their garden bed, reducing the risk of overwatering and creating a healthy environment for plants to thrive.

Can I use mulch to prevent overwatering in my garden bed, and if so, how?

Mulch can be an effective tool in preventing overwatering in a garden bed. By applying a layer of mulch to the surface of the soil, gardeners can help retain soil moisture, reduce evaporation, and prevent waterlogging. Organic mulches such as wood chips, bark, or straw are ideal for this purpose, as they allow water to penetrate the soil while preventing excess water from accumulating on the surface. Additionally, mulch can help regulate soil temperature, reducing the risk of temperature fluctuations that can stress plants.

To use mulch effectively, gardeners should apply a 2-3 inch layer to the surface of the soil, keeping it a few inches away from the base of plants to prevent rot. It is also essential to replenish the mulch regularly, as it can break down over time. Gardeners can also use a combination of mulch and other strategies, such as proper drainage and soil aeration, to prevent overwatering and create a healthy environment for plants. By using mulch in this way, gardeners can reduce the risk of overwatering and promote healthy plant growth.

How often should I water my garden bed, and what are the best times of day to do so?

The frequency of watering a garden bed depends on various factors, including the type of plants, soil composition, climate, and weather conditions. As a general rule, it is best to water plants deeply but infrequently, allowing the soil to dry slightly between waterings. This can help encourage deep root growth and make plants more resilient to drought. The best times to water are typically early in the morning or late in the evening, when the sun is not intense, to reduce evaporation and prevent scorching of leaves.

It is also essential to avoid watering during the hottest part of the day, as this can cause the water to evaporate quickly, leaving plants thirsty. Additionally, gardeners should avoid getting water on the leaves or crown of the plant, as this can lead to rot and other diseases. Instead, water should be directed at the base of the plant, allowing it to soak into the soil. By watering at the right time and frequency, gardeners can provide their plants with the right amount of moisture to thrive, while minimizing the risk of overwatering.

What are some long-term strategies for preventing overwatering in my garden bed?

Implementing long-term strategies can help prevent overwatering in a garden bed and promote healthy plant growth. One effective strategy is to use drought-tolerant plants, which are adapted to thrive in conditions with limited water. Additionally, gardeners can use rain barrels or other rainwater harvesting systems to collect and store rainwater for irrigation, reducing the need for municipal water. Soil amendments such as compost or well-rotted manure can also help improve the water-holding capacity of the soil, reducing the need for frequent watering.

Another long-term strategy is to implement a drip irrigation system, which delivers water directly to the roots of plants, reducing evaporation and runoff. Gardeners can also use smart irrigation controllers, which can adjust watering schedules based on weather conditions and soil moisture levels. By implementing these long-term strategies, gardeners can create a sustainable and resilient garden bed that is less prone to overwatering and more adaptable to changing weather conditions. This can help reduce the risk of overwatering and promote healthy plant growth over the long term.
